Rental market summary

The average rent for all bedrooms and all property types in Hampton, NH is $2,200.

Average rent

$2,200

Month-over-month change

-$100

Year-over-year change

+$88

Available rentals

201

Source: Zillow Rentals data

Rental price range

The price range for all bedrooms and all property types is $900 to $5,950.

Frequently asked questions

1. What is the average rent in Hampton, NH?

The average rent in Hampton, NH is $2,200.

2. What is the average rent for a studio apartment in Hampton, NH?

The average rent for a studio apartment in Hampton, NH is $1,500 per month.

3. What is the average rent for a one-bedroom apartment in Hampton, NH?

The average rent for a one-bedroom apartment in Hampton, NH is $1,900 per month.

4. What is the average rent for a two-bedroom apartment in Hampton, NH?

The average rent for a two-bedroom apartment in Hampton, NH is $2,300 per month.

5. What is the average rent for a three-bedroom apartment in Hampton, NH?

The average rent for a three-bedroom apartment in Hampton, NH is $2,650 per month.

6. What is the average rent for a four-bedroom apartment in Hampton, NH?

The average rent for a four-bedroom apartment in Hampton, NH is $3,000 per month.

7. How much does it cost to rent a house in Hampton, NH?

Houses in Hampton, NH rent between $900 - $5,950 with an average rent of $2,200.

8. How has the rent in Hampton, NH changed in the last year?

In the last year, the rent in Hampton, NH increased by $88

9. How much has the rent in Hampton, NH increased/decreased in the last month?

In the last month, the rent in Hampton, NH decreased by $100

10. How many available rentals are there in Hampton, NH?

There are currently 201 rentals available in Hampton, NH.

11. How do rent prices in Hampton, NH compare with the national average?

The average rent in Hampton, NH is $2,200 — 10% higher the national average of $2,000.
